Free sports medicine community event to network with Aspirus health experts

HOUGHTON – Keeping you on top of your game. That’s what the area’s most complete sports medicine and orthopedic team will discuss during a free Sports Medicine Community Health Event on Monday, Oct. 21, in Houghton.

The event takes place at 5:30 p.m. in the Memorial Union Ballroom at Michigan Technological University. Attendees will have the opportunity to talk directly with Aspirus Keweenaw surgeons, sports medicine physicians, dietitians and therapists who are here to help you get back in the game. Appetizers by Executive Chef Eric Karvonen and light refreshments will be provided. Participants must register in advance. Call 337-6541 to reserve your spot.

Aspirus health experts will cover:

• Prevention and treatment of sports-related injuries.

• Nutrition to enhance performance and support recovery.

• Scoliosis.

• Concussion management.

“This is a great opportunity to meet our sports medicine and orthopedic team. We encourage everyone to bring questions,” said Sharon Fisher, Aspirus Upper Peninsula Regional Director of Therapy Services. “You’ll learn that all of the excellent care you or your athlete may need is right here, close to home.”
